Default Wholsesale Gasoline up .21 today

If you need gas, you should think about getting it today. Unleaded gasoline futures were up 21 cents today. The traders (futures traders) are freaking out over the newest hurricane in the Gulf, fearing another massacre of the plants that make fuel again. Oil was up over 4 dollars today. It is really just a huge panic because of what happened with Katrina. Unfortunately, it will affect the price at the pumps.

On top of this, OPEC won't raise the output ceiling.

In the end, those that are buying those contracts are going to regret it. The storm hasn't even threatened the gasoline plants yet. It is pure speculation. Herd mentality. Like I said before though, we ultimately pay for their stupidity at the pumps. Even though the contracts are for the future, it is the oil companies' way of making it look like they need to raise the prices due to the rise of wholesale unleaded gas. It is complete nonsense. In the last week, gasoline futures prices fell alot. Anyone see a 30-40 cent reduction in the price of their fuel? On Friday, wholesale prices fell 13 cents. Anyone see the price at the pump fall 13 cents on Saturday?
